    Silk and satin – often get confused for each other, they look similar but what are the differences between the two? Despite their similar appearance the biggest difference is that satin is a weave and not a natural fibre, whereas silk is a natural fibre fabric.

    Is satin heavy?

    Duchess satin is a heavy fabric. It's stiffer and has less luster than standard satin, and it is usually dyed solid colors and used for dresses. Messaline. This form of satin is very lightweight and has a high shine, and it's usually woven from rayon or silk.

    How does satin feel like?

    When you feel a polyester satin fabric, it has a distinctly slippery feel under your fingertips. But while it is slippery, it isn't necessarily soft. Pure silk fabric – because it is made from a natural protein – provides both a smooth and soft feel that man-made textiles just have not been able to replicate.
